Quick answer
KRDU (Raleigh, United States) to KSFO (San Francisco, United States) is a 2,081 NM (3,854 km / 2,395 mi) great-circle route with an initial bearing of 286Β° (WNW). Typical cruise altitude FL350, expected flight time 5h 2m, common aircraft: Boeing 737-800, Airbus A320neo, Airbus A321neo.
